Transaction dd08f71cb70e5dfc5943fa51b003e20f6dfc13d37fd17e7344592ca6d3e7d8d5
1 Input
1 Output
-
dd08f71cb70e5dfc5943fa51b003e20f6dfc13d37fd17e7344592ca6d3e7d8d5:0
- value
- 5939435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88113abf8fc9e590e1379cd8821ff1efa6213a42 OP_EQUAL
- address
- 3E6UTkwH1sBQ6qPB8AYjprwDtJ6K9x49GM